2 injured in Kanawha City shooting

CHARLESTON, W.Va. — The Charleston Police Department is investigating a Saturday shooting in the Kanawha City area.

The shooting happened around 1 a.m. outside of the Knights Inn.

An unknown suspect shot a 15-year-old juvenile and 22-year-old Terrance Bonner.

Police said 10 to 15 shots were fired through the window of their hotel room.

According to authorities, the victim’s injuries are not life-threatening.

They were taken to Charleston Area Medical Center General Hospital.
